This is my Generaider list. I have decided to cook it up with Invoked and Revolution Synchron package. Also there are some things that are pretty unusual for Generaider list. For example, I'm not playing Hela, Generaider Boss of Doom which is usually includeed in Generaider lists. Also, I'm playing only 1 Zeus which might be shoocking. It is because Laevatein, Generaider Boss of Shadows is alredy a boardbreaker himself to the point where Zeus is not as neccessery. Also I'm playing Invoked Raidjin as I am playing Droll and Fortress in the deck which are wind and it can come up against Kashtira, as against Shifter Mechaba is not usable.
Combo:
Revolution Synchron + Magical Meltdown
This is the best combo of the deck. What you will do is activate Magical Meltdown to add Aleister the Invoker. Normal Summon Aleister to add Invocation. Use now Revolution Synchron and Invoker to synchro summon into Ancient Fairy Dragon. Use effect of Ancient Fairy Dragon to destroy Meltdown and then add Generaider Boss Stage. Now use effect of Revolution to summon himself back from the gy and send a card from top of the deck. Use Ancient Fairy Dragon and Revolution Synchron to synchro summon Crystal Wing Synchron Dragon. Then use Invocation banishing Invoker and Fairy Dragon to fusion summon Invoked Mechaba. Then use the effect Invocation to add back to your hand Invoker and put back to the deck Invocation. Then activate Boss Stage. On opponent's turn, when they draw a card your Boss Stage triggers. With it you special summon Harr, Generaider Boss of Storms. Then activate the effect of Boss Stage to summon 3 Generaider tokens to your field.
End board:
Mechaba monster negate (if you have a spell in hand then either monster or spell negate), Crystal Wing monster negate, Harr omni negate.
Combo:
Vala, Seidhr of the Generaider Bosses + Loptr, Shadow of the Generaider Bosses
Use the effect of Vala, Seidhr of the Generaider Bosses to send Loptr, Shadow of the Generaider Bosses to summon Vala, then use the effect of Vala to reborn Loptr. Now use the effect of Loptr to tribute Loptr and summon Mardel, Generaider Boss of Light and use her effect to add to your hand Generaider Boss Stage. Now use Vala and Mardel to xyz summon Phantom Fortress Enterblathnir and use it's effect to banish a card from opponent's hand. Then activate Boss Stage. On opponent's turn when your opponent's draws a card for turn, you activate Boss Stage's effect to summon Harr, Generaider Boss of Storms from deck and then Boss Stage activates to summon 4 tokens to the field.
Endboard:
Harr omni negate + your opponent plays with 5 instead of 6 cards.
Combo:
World Legacy Monstrosity + Vala, Seidhr of Generaider Bosses + Loptr, Shadow of the Generaider Bosses
Activate the effect of Vala, Seidhr of Generaider Bosses to send Loptr, Shadow of the Generaider Bosses to the gy and then use Vala's effect to reborn Loptr. Use the effect of Loptr to tribute Loptr to summon Mardel, Generaider Boss of Light and use her effect to add Generaider Boss Stage. Then activate World Legacy Monstrosity targeting Vala to summon from deck Utgarda, Generaider Boss of Delusion and Nidhogg, Generaider Boss of Ice. Use 2 of your Generaider monsters to xyz summon Phantom Fortress Enterblathnir and use it's effect to banish 1 card from opponent's hand. Then use other 2 Generaider monsters to xyz summon Jormungandr, Generaider Boss of Eternity. Now you can use the effect of Jormungandr, but you don't have to, it's up to you to decide. After you used (or did not, depending on your decision), use Jormungandr and Fortress to xyz summon Number F0: Utopic Future. Then use Number F0 to summon Number F0: Utopic Draco Future in the extra monster zone. Then activate Boss Stage. When your opponent draws a card in their draw phase, activate Boss Stage to summon Harr, Generaider Boss of Storms from the deck and then trigger Boss Stage to summon 4 Generaider tokens.
End board:
Number F0 monster negate combined with change of heart + Harr omni negate + opponent starts with 5 instead of 6 cards.
Board breaking combo:
Vala, Seidhr of the Generaider Bosses + level 9 Generaider monster
Use the effect of Vala, Seidhr of the Generaider Bosses to send level 9 Generaider monster from hand and summon her, then use her effect to reborn that monster. Now use those 2 to xyz summon Laevatein, Generaider Boss of Shadows. Now use Boss of Shadows's effect to tribute it and summon Jormungandr, Generaider Boss of Eternity and attach 2 cards your opponent controls.
Those are of course just some of the combos this deck has. You can look into other options in the deck like Baronne de Fleur which I haven't includeed in my decklist. Pot of Desires is another card you can try out, aswell as other hand traps like Effect Veiler and Infinite Impermanence . You can also try to play Fusion Destiny engine.
Deck of course faces many problems, that's why it's low tier deck. Dark Ruler no More absolutly destroys your board. Also, if you don't draw a board breaker or aren't able to break the board through board breaking combo, you won't be able to win. Also, you are playing 5 bricks in your deck, which of course is not really a great thing. Of course, sometimes those bricks can become key combo enablers, but usually they just stick in your hand forever. Also, deck has very bad recovery and almost no grind game if your Boss Stage gets destroyed.
This is of course a rogue deck, but one of the strongest on the market in my opinion, not beeing so much weaker then HERO, Marincess and Salamangreat that are also very popular. Arguably, this deck could be even stronger than Marincess and Salamangreat, while it does get clapped by HERO decks.
If you remove Prosperity and Revolution Synchron and play some bugget options (more hand traps for example), this can also be a solid budget deck.
